## Transcode Farm — Limits and Quotas

The Brindlecast transcoding farm enforces per-tenant quotas to keep one large upload batch from starving the shared GPU pool. Jobs over the duration ceiling are split into segments and stitched afterward; jobs over the resolution ceiling are rejected at intake with a descriptive error. Quota resets are aligned to UTC midnight, and overage requests require sign-off from the media platform lead. The enforced limits are defined below.

constants for yaduf-fahag:
BUDGETS = {
    "kelix": 528,
    "briwyn": 734,
}

Handover — Top Floor Quiet Room

Priya, the quiet room on level 9 at Calder House is now bookable again after the ventilation fix. Please keep the blinds down until the glare film arrives, and log any booking clashes with facilities. The door lock was rekeyed on Tuesday, so use the new code below.

badge for fajog-fahap: bdg-G-50

# Build Provenance: Incremental Rebuilds on Mosswire

Quick primer: Mosswire only rebuilds pages whose content hash changed, so "why didn't my page update?" usually means the source hash matched. Every incremental run writes a provenance record — which inputs, which template version, which cache entries it reused. If output looks stale, don't nuke the cache first; check the provenance log. Each record is keyed by the token that appears below.

build token for fafof-tageg: htk21_f30a3062ec5a0972b3bbf

**Runbook: Partner SFTP Drop — Account Recovery**

If the Greywharf partner drop rejects the service account, do not recreate it. Disable the stale key, confirm the quarantine folder is empty, then trigger the recovery flow from the transfer console. The flow prompts for the drop's recovery passphrase, which is maintained here for security review.

recovery phrase for fajeg-kawep: druix-gorius-briax-ulaeth-fraox-lammir-pelox-jormir-pelwyn-julir

**Ticket #4471 — Transcode farm stalling on 4K HDR jobs**

Hey Mira — the Brindlehawk farm keeps wedging on HDR inputs since Tuesday's rollout. Workers grab the job, chew CPU for ~40 minutes, then silently drop it back into the queue. Looks like the tone-mapping filter deadlocks. Can we hold the release train until this is triaged? Repro build is identified below.

build token for fawef-tawip: htk14_e61e571215dd6c